a sculpture is formed from a cylinder resting on top of a cuboid. the cylinder has a radius 40cm and height 70cm. the cuboid mea

sures 80cm by 80cm by 140cm . the sculpture is made from steel , the steel has a density of 8.05g/cm*3 . calculate the total mass of the sculpture in tonnes.

<u>Answer-</u>

\boxed{\boxed{\text{Mass}=10.0447256\ ton}}

<u>Solution-</u>

The dimensions of the cuboid is, 80×80×140 cm

So, its volume will be =80\times80\times140=896000cm³

The dimensions of the cylinder is, radius = 40cm, height = 70cm

So, its volume will be \pi r^2h=\pi\times40^2\times70=351792cm³

Total volume,

V=V_{\text{Cylinder}}+V_{\text{Cuboid}}\\\\=351792+896000\\\\=1247792\ cm^3

As we know,

\Rightarrow \text{Density}=\dfrac{\text{Mass}}{\text{Volume}}

\Rightarrow \text{Mass}=\text{Density}\times \text{Volume}

\Rightarrow \text{Mass}=8.05\times 1247792=10044725.6\ g

\Rightarrow \text{Mass}=10044725.6\times 10^{-6}=10.0447256\ ton
